简介:ETL技术(Extract-Transform-Load)数据仓库技术-比如kettle
ETL技术(Extract-Transform-Load)数据仓库技术-比如kettle
在当今的数字化时代,数据已经成为企业运营的关键组成部分。然而,随着数据的增长,如何有效地管理和利用这些数据已经成为了一个重要的议题。在这个背景下,ETL技术(Extract-Transform-Load)数据仓库技术成为了解决这个问题的主流方案之一。本文将通过实例来探讨ETL技术以及其在数据仓库中的应用。
首先,让我们了解一下ETL技术的基本概念。ETL技术是一种将数据从各种数据源中提取出来,进行转换和清洗,然后加载到目标数据仓库中的过程。这个过程中,提取(Extract)、转换(Transform)和加载(Load)是三个核心步骤。
在实际应用中,ETL技术通常与数据仓库技术紧密结合。数据仓库是一种专门用于存储和管理数据的数据库系统,它可以在企业级范围内提供统一的数据管理和查询平台。在使用ETL技术进行数据仓库建设时,需要考虑到以下几个方面:
在实践中,ETL技术通常与数据挖掘和机器学习等先进的数据分析技术结合使用,从而能够实现更加智能化的数据处理和应用。
总的来说,ETL技术(Extract-Transform-Load)是一种高效的数据处理和管理方式,它在企业级的数据仓库建设中发挥着重要作用。通过ETL技术,企业可以更好地管理和利用海量的数据资源,实现更高效的数据分析和决策支持。
然而,ETL技术仍然面临着一些挑战和问题。例如,如何处理复杂的数据结构、如何保证数据的隐私和安全、如何提高ETL系统的效率和可扩展性等。这些问题需要我们在实际应用中进行不断的研究和探索。
未来,随着技术的不断发展和进步,ETL技术将在更多的领域得到应用和发展。例如,在人工智能、物联网、医疗健康等领域中,ETL技术将会发挥更大的作用。我们期待着ETL技术在未来能够为我们带来更多的惊喜和价值。